You may want to set the data coding scheme to 0xF5 as this seemed
to work for us. According to spec gsm 3.038 this should indicate 
that the message class is me specific and the message coding is
8 bit.

> I'm trying to send Nokia Smart Messaging Ring Tones, Picture 
> Messages, etc using a SMPP connection. I was successfull in 
> sending those data over a GSM modem without any problem.
> 
> But when I submit those SMS to the SMSC, it rejects them by 
> indicating "SMSC returned error code 0x00000009 in response to 
> submit_sm". This gives no clue of what's the error really is.
> 
> My configuration of submit_sm is,
>    esm_class = 0x43
>    data_coding = 0x04
> 
> And others are same as for sending Text messages (Successful). I 
> made some modifications to the Kannel's smsc_smpp.c module to 
> configure other parameters. I'm using a Alcatel SMSC with SMPP 
> 3.3
> 
> Please advise me whether it is a constraint with SMPP 3.3 or if 
> anyone has success in sending a UDH message over SMPP, it's 
> configuration.
